Transaction 65acea9a533c33e8ee60905d960adc6b9b4cc3ec41843604a0759595e526f46d
1 Input
2 Outputs
- 65acea9a533c33e8ee60905d960adc6b9b4cc3ec41843604a0759595e526f46d:0
- 65acea9a533c33e8ee60905d960adc6b9b4cc3ec41843604a0759595e526f46d:1
value 200000
address 1FFcXkUJiXinhvEpU5jbhRSfZj9bWgWP1e
value 137760131
address 3N7Fsmn58NfbBHJ628MjVgCpg1cXyRQ2yG